HOA Master Insurance Policy:
Hopefully, you will never suffer a sudden loss, but if you do, you need to know what Nepenthe Insurance Policies will cover. The association’s master policy will pay for- reconstruction up to the installation of dry wall. Everything else- the fixtures and contents will be covered under your insurance. Also, it’s important to know that the insurance deductible is your responsibility. Currently, this deductible is $100,000.
| Nepenthe Insurance | Homeowner Insurance (Commonly known as an “HO-6) |
| Building Structure | Wall texture |
| Plumbing | Cabinetry |
| Electrical wiring | Appliances |
| Doors and windows | Plumbing Fixtures |
| Drywall and taping | Flooring |
| Wall insulation | Lighting Fixtures |
| Personal Belongings |

HOA Flood Insurance Policy:
The flood policy is different and covers up to $100,000 worth of personal belongings. Please reach out to the Association to obtain a copy of your individual flood policy if you have not received it.
